On Thu, 2006-10-26 at 18:09 +0100, David Howells wrote: > > and prior to creating a file within the cache, it would set the current > > fscreate attribute (via a security hook call) to that per-cache value, in > > much the same way it is presently setting the fsuid/fsgid. > > That sounds reasonable. There has to be some way to revert it, though.
Yes, that can be done. See below.
> > The fscreate attribute is normally set via the security_setprocattr hook > > (when a task writes to /proc/self/attr/fscreate); > > That makes it sound like fscreate is a per-process attribute, not a per-thread > attribute. The former would definitely be a problem.
It is actually per-task (thread), sorry for the confusing reference to /proc/self.
> > You may also want to convert the context value to a secid once when it is > > first configured, and then later just pass the secid to the hook call for > > setting the fscreate value for efficiency. > > I'm not sure what you mean by that. Can you give a pseudo-code example?
When the daemon writes the context value (a string) to the cachefiles module interface for a given cache, the cachefiles module would do something like the following: /* Map the context to an integer. */ rc = security_secctx_to_secid(value, size, &secid); if (rc) goto err; /* Check permission of current to set this context. */ rc = security_cache_set_context(secid); if (rc) goto err; cache->secid = secid; SELinux would then provide selinux_secctx_to_secid() and selinux_cache_set_context() implementations; the former would just be call to selinux_string_to_sid(), while the latter would require some new permission check to be defined unless we can treat this as equivalent to some existing operation. You'll find that there is already a security_secid_to_secctx() hook defined for LSM, so the first hook just adds the other direction.
Later, when going to create a file in that cache, the cachefiles module would do something like: /* Save and switch the fs secid for creation. */ fssecid = security_getfssecid(); security_setfssecid(cache->secid); <create file> /* Restore the original fs secid. */ security_setfssecid(fssecid); SELinux would then provide selinux_getfsecid() and selinux_setfssecid() implementations that are just: u32 selinux_getfssecid(void) { struct task_security_struct *tsec = current->security; return tsec->create_sid; } void selinux_setfssecid(u32 secid) { struct task_security_struct *tsec = current->security; tsec->create_sid = secid; }
